Your refrigerator is built to give you many years of dependable service.
However, there are a few things you can do to help extend its product
life. This section tells you how to clean your refrigerator and what to
do when going on vacation, moving, or during a power outage.
WWAARRNNIINNGG
To avoid electrical shock which can cause sever personal injury or
death, turn power disconnect switch to OFF position before cleaning.
After cleaning, return power disconnect switch to ON position.
IInntteerriioorrSSuurrffaacceess
Wash surfaces with 4 tablespoons baking soda dissolved in 1 quart
warm water and a soft, clean cloth. Rinse surfaces with warm water. Dry
with a soft clean cloth.

•abrasive or harsh cleaners, ammonia, chlorine bleach
•concentrated detergents or solvents
•metal scouring pads
These items can scratch, crack and discolor surfaces.

Remove shelf by lifting front, releasing hooks from shelf supports then
pulling out. Place shelf on a towel. Allow shelf to adjust to room
temperature before cleaning.

1. Dilute mild detergent with water and brush this solution into crevices
using a plastic bristle brush. Let set for 5 minutes.
2. Spray warm water into crevices using faucet spray attachment.
3. Dry shelf thoroughly and replace shelf by inserting hooks into shelf
support and lowering front.
CCAAUUTTIIOONN
To avoid personal injury or property damage, handle tempered
glass shelves carefully. Shelves may break suddenly if nicked,
scratched, or exposed to sudden temperature changes.
